  4. Hi, I'm new in WoW and generally I play rarely. When I reach 70 lvl in Outlands, what should I do later? Any Raids like BT, Sunwell etc.? (Sorry for silly question)
    It's not a silly question. In comparison to *cough* later expansions BC actually has tons of **** you need to do before you can raid, and it's not just about the gear either. BC has attunements: questlines you need to complete in order to be able to even enter certain dungeons or raids. There are also reputation requirements to enter heroics: to enter a heroic associated with a certain faction you need to be revered with that faction.

    So you want to raid Black Temple? To attune for BT you need to kill Rage Winterchill from Mount Hyjal and A'lar from The Eye. To attune for MH you need to kill Kael'Thas from The Eye (TK) and Lady Vashj from Serpentshrine Cavern, hit revered with Keepers of Time and complete The Black Morass.
    To attune for TK you need to run Shadow Labyrinth, Shattered Halls and the Arcatraz, all in Heroic mode and with an extra challenging quest, and kill Magtheridon. Mind you that this means you need to be revered with 3 separate factions already.
    To attune for SSC you need to kill Nightbane from Karazhan and Gruul, and Slave Pens on Heroic 2 times (once to pick up the quest and once to deliver it). This is another faction you need to be revered with.
    To attune for Karazhan you need to run SL, Steamvaults, Arcatraz and BM on normal or heroic (and to run BM you need to do Old Hillsbrad Foothills first to attune).

    Start off by getting revered with Thrallmar/Honor Hold, Cenarion Expedition, The Sha'tar and Lower City, and start the Karazhan attunement quests as well as the Cipher of Damnation questline which is required to attune for TK. Here's a nice guide to all the attunements you need to do: http://wowwiki.wikia.com/wiki/Instan...rning_Crusade). Of course next to getting attuned you should invest in getting your gear on par.
    If you only play casually just completing these attunements is already months of playtime, you won't get bored!

  5. Succinct response:

    Join Normal Dungeons from the global channel (/join Global).

    Save for flying mount. (somewhere around 1300-1500 gold).

    Continue questing. (still one of the best ways to earn gold in game).

    PVP (Battlegrounds for starter gear, then arena for top level gear).
